SOUNDTRACK: Stranger by Covey
Soundtrack to More Heat Than The Sun: Love Is A Stranger by John Wiltshire
The book is written entirely in Ben’s POV so I loved how this song seems to speak from Nikolas’s perspective.
The lines “Oh I’ve been a stranger / Sleeping with you in my bed / I wish I could save you / From the thoughts up in my head” is basically what the book is all about.
“We all come from broken arms / But still I keep you close / I’m an empty hollow shell / On a one way trip to hell / And all these thoughts inside my head / Are fears of loneliness from years I can’t relive” sum up his history and his state of mind. Also, he way he kept Ben in his life through the years.

SOUNDTRACK: The Space Between by Dave Matthews Band
Soundtrack to Noah & Cole Thriller: The Murder Between Us by Tal Bauer
According to songmeaningsandfacts.com, this Dave Matthews Band classic is a song about “a complex relationship between two people who are most likely incompatible yet long to be with each other“. After reading The Murder Between Us, I couldn’t help but relate this to Noah and Cole.
“You cannot quit me so quickly / There’s no hope in you for me / No corner you could squeeze me / But I got all the time for you, love” is Cole patiently waiting for Noah to come to terms with himself.
“The Space Between/The wicked lies we tell/And hope to keep safe from the pain” is Noah hiding a part of himself because of his many fears.

SOUNDTRACK: My My My! by Troye Sivan
Soundtrack to A True Lover’s Story: Wood by A.E. Via
With lyrics that go “Now, let’s stop running from love/ Running from love… Let’s stop running from us”, My My My! is a song about liberation and sexuality. It’s talks of two people who were in initially in denial about their feelings but eventually stopped running away and came together. I relate this to how Trent, who liked to think he was straight, came to terms with his attraction to Wood.
